公司概况

Meshy 是一家扎根 Silicon Valley 的生成式 AI 公司,平台可在约一分钟内把文本提示和参考图像转成可投产的 3D 模型,并提供 AI 贴图、自动绑定与动画、3D 打印工作流和 REST API。公司由 MIT 训练背景的研究员 Ethan Hu 于 2021 年创立,注册用户已超过 1200 万,生成模型超过 1 亿;2026 年 7 月,公司以 $1.5 billion 估值融资近 $400 million,成为迄今 AI-3D 公司最大一轮融资。

1.1 身份与产品边界

Meshy 更像一家扎根 Silicon Valley 的私有 AI 3D 创作平台,而不是一个狭义设计工具。官方产品页和帮助中心把公司定义在文本生成 3D、图像生成 3D、AI 贴图、动画和 API 工作流上,输出面向游戏开发、3D 打印、AR/VR、产品设计、教育和内容创作。生成式 AI 公司常把价值说得抽象,Meshy 的产品主张却相当具体:用户从文本、图像或概念出发,预览生成资产,再导出到标准 3D 工作流。公开来源支持 San Jose / Silicon Valley 是运营重心、2021 年是创立年份,但最强的官方页面更强调使命和规模,而不是注册实体或办公地址细节。因此,本章把 Meshy 视为一家定位美国的私有 Series B 公司;其准确法律实体、股权结构和员工基础仍需一手尽调。[CO001, CO002, CO003, CO004, CO024, CO026]

1.2 领导层与关键人物依赖

公开领导层记录高度围绕创始人展开。Meshy 反复把 Ethan Hu 列为创始人兼 CEO,创始人与市场匹配的证据较强:Hu 被描述为受过 MIT 训练、研究计算机图形和 AI 的博士,并与 Taichi 相关联;Taichi 是用于高性能图形场景的开源 GPU 编程语言。这一背景与 Meshy 的技术难题贴合:快速生成几何、纹理、可动画化资产和生产导出格式。反向含义不是已知人事问题,而是治理透明度不足。已审阅公开来源没有披露完整高管梯队、独立董事或董事会构成。投资判断需要确认:如果创始人仍是主导技术和对外声音,Meshy 是否已有运营领导者能把企业销售、基础设施、安全和财务规模化。[CO005, CO006, CO007, CO008, CO021, CO022]

1.3 融资、估值与利益相关方地图

最清晰的公司阶段信号是 2026 年 7 月 Series B:Meshy 宣布以 $1.5 billion 估值融资近 $400 million,Yahoo 刊载了同一份公司分发稿,独立摘要也重复了主要融资事实。本章采用 $1.5 billion 作为基准估值,因为该披露直接且带时间戳;The SaaS News 的超过 $1.38 billion 数字只作为较低的冲突摘要,而不是全报告锚点。公开列名投资方包括 IDG Capital、Matrix Partners China、Monolith Management、Granite Asia、HongShan 或 Sequoia China、BAI Capital 和 Source Code Capital。募资用途宽泛但逻辑一致:基础模型研发、基础设施和全球企业扩张。风险在于上一轮条款、准确持股、债务、老股转让和投资者权利仍未公开;同时,对一家呈现为 Silicon Valley 公司的企业而言,已列名投资方与中国的关联度具有实质性。[CO009, CO010, CO011, CO012, CO013, CO014]

1.4 规模、KPI 与披露质量

在私有 AI 工具公司里,Meshy 的头部规模叙事异常具体,但仍未经审计。2026 年 7 月公告称注册用户超过 1200 万、已创建模型超过 1 亿,ARR 同比增长约 12x。2026 年 3 月 GDC 公告给出更精确的 $30 million ARR 里程碑;36Kr 之后报道 2026 年 4 月 ARR 超过 $40 million,并描述了激进的 AI 原生内部运营做法。这些数字方向上支持增长叙事,但不等同于已审计收入、队列留存、毛利率、净收入留存或现金消耗证据。员工数尤其未解:36Kr 提到 150 人运营理念,但其语境更像内部哲学,而不是已验证的当前员工人数。概览部分因此把缺乏支撑的封面指标列为空值或缺口项,而不是用受限数据库背后的估算数填补。[CO017, CO018, CO019, CO020, CO021, CO022]

2.1 市场边界与替代品

Meshy 的相关市场不是整个 3D 软件行业。核心边界是借助 AI 从文本、图像、对话或 API 调用生成可编辑 3D 资产;当这些能力替代手工资产制作时,市场应包括资产生成、贴图、重网格 / 拓扑、导出和开发者集成。若艺术家仍在 Maya、Blender 或 Substance 里手工建模,传统 DCC 授权开支不应计入,尽管这些工具仍是工作流背景和替代预算。素材商店购买也不应计入,除非买方正在用生成的定制资产替代库存模型。元宇宙世界、数字孪生、3D 渲染、AR/VR 商务和 3D 打印等相邻领域重要,因为它们消耗 3D 内容;但它们应被视为需求池,而不是整体计入 Meshy 的 TAM。这个边界可以防止重复计算。[CM001, CM002, CM003, CM005, CM006, CM022]

2.2 多个市场规模口径

直接自上而下口径支持一个数十亿美元级、但仍在成形的品类:AI 3D 资产估算在 2026 年约为 $3.23 billion,到 2030 年约为 $9.4 billion;更窄的 AI 3D 资产生成和贴图预测到 2036 年达到 $12.84 billion。游戏专属 SAM 更保守,游戏中的生成式 AI 预计 2026 年为 $2.21 billion、2030 年为 $5.09 billion。更宽的元宇宙、数字孪生和 3D 渲染市场可作为天花板和需求信号,但不是立即可触达收入。尽调中的可投资视角应是一组区间:低位对应游戏优先采用,基准对应 AI 3D 资产软件,上行则要求打入数字孪生、AR/VR、电商和打印工作流。[CM007, CM008, CM009, CM010, CM011, CM012]

2.3 买方、用户与付款方分层

买方分层异常宽,因为同一个资产生成原语既可服务自助创作者,也可嵌入团队基础设施。独立游戏开发者和爱好者通常一人兼具用户、买方和付款方身份,价格、速度、导出格式和清理便利性因此决定购买。工作室、VFX 公司和发行商则把用户与付款方拆开:艺术家和技术总监使用工具,制作人、工具负责人或中央技术组控制预算和治理。产品设计、制造和电商团队来自不同预算池,更需要工作流集成、品牌控制和权利清晰度。教育和创客群体能扩大触达,但若不能转成订阅或 API 用量,近期收入可靠性较低。[CM003, CM004, CM015, CM027, CM033, CM034]

2.4 增长驱动与采用约束

增长来自真实的生产痛点:游戏、VFX、电商、数字孪生、3D 打印和 AR/VR 都需要更多 3D 资产,而稀缺专业人力很难低成本供给。Meshy 自身主张强调显著压缩时间和成本,独立 AI 3D 评论也描述了同一转变:从多天管线压到分钟级。不过,这个市场尚未去风险。专业买方仍然关注拓扑、可绑定性、纹理质量、IP 来源、工具集成和资产治理。Gartner 对 AI 周期的反向判断提醒,治理和可靠性限制一旦暴露,广泛 GenAI 热情可能降温。开源 3D 模型、Blender、素材商店和既有 DCC 套件也会限制定价权,除非 Meshy 证明自己具备可投产品质和分发优势。[CM027, CM028, CM029, CM030, CM031, CM032]

3.1 竞争图谱与替代方案集合

Meshy 所处战场比文本生成 3D 这个说法更宽。直接同业包括 Tripo 和 Hyper3D Rodin,因为二者都承诺快速用文本或图像生成可下载 3D 资产。Luma 是相邻公司,因为其当前公开定位更偏创意智能体、图像和视频 API,而不是以网格为核心的资产生产。Kaedim 是团队工作流替代品:这些团队从草图、艺术方向、产品照片或简报出发,想要经检查的生产资产,而不是自助即时草稿。买方任务若是浏览器原生互动 3D 体验,Spline 就会参与竞争。Adobe Substance、Blender、Maya 和 ZBrush 仍是专业控制场景的既有替代品。NVIDIA Omniverse、Google DeepMind 世界模型、Hunyuan3D、TRELLIS 和 Stable Fast 3D 重要,因为它们可能重设买方对成本、控制和模型可得性的预期。这个框架也让比较回到买方中心:关键问题不是哪个模型在展示页里最好看,而是哪种替代方案能为买方特定工作流稳定交付可编辑、可授权、可下游使用的资产。[CP011, CP014, CP016, CP019, CP021, CP024]

3.2 能力、包装与定价对比

头对头比较显示,Meshy 确有宽度优势。Meshy 把文本生成 3D、图像生成 3D、贴图、API 访问、绑定、600 多个动画片段、多格式导出,以及正在成形的打印履约闭环放在一起。创作者若想从想法一路走到资产,这个组合异常连贯。Tripo 用免费积分、smart-mesh 包装和偏游戏的批量工作流压迫 Meshy。Rodin 则在最难的专业维度压迫 Meshy:几何和拓扑质量。保留下来的 Luma 证据更指向图像 / 视频创意基础设施,而非网格生产;Spline 的强项是 Web 原生协作和互动性。定价同样重要:Blender 免费,Spline 和 Tripo 公布了低门槛付费层级;当输出质量是买方约束时,Rodin 可以拿到更高价格。因此,Meshy 必须证明速度加宽度足以抵消更便宜或更专门化的替代方案。缺少统一第三方基准时,公开功能主张本身不足以证明优势;定价和工作流主张应作为尽调筛选项,而不是最终胜出证明。[CP004, CP005, CP006, CP007, CP008, CP010]

3.3 差异化、切换成本与工作流护城河

Meshy 最强的护城河不是某个单一功能,而是组合:大用户规模、免费增值漏斗、API 访问、快速预览生成、可下载格式、动画、面向引擎的工作流和 3D 打印相邻场景。团队一旦把提示词、资产历史、API 调用、引擎导入约定和下游工作流接到 Meshy 周围,这些能力就会形成中等切换成本。不过,切换成本并不绝对。AI 3D 买方可以多平台并用:把同一个提示词放到 Rodin、Tripo、聚合器或开放模型里跑,再留下输出最好的结果。因此,Meshy 的飞轮必须体现为肉眼可见的更好输出、更低循环成本或更顺滑的下游完成,而不是单靠品牌。Formlabs 和动画闭环有价值,因为它们把 Meshy 从第一版草稿生成推向完成环节,而竞争对手在这个环节较少拥有完全相同的触点。[CP001, CP002, CP003, CP006, CP007, CP008]

3.4 竞争威胁与反向证据

反向证据已经足够清晰,可以支撑一项具体竞争风险。独立比较来源在可投产几何、干净四边面拓扑、UV 和 PBR 纹理上把 Rodin 排在 Meshy 前面,并称 Tripo 在某些工作流中的原始速度或游戏就绪拓扑更强。另一份比较批评 Meshy 的单模型锁定,这正是聚合器利用的弱点。开源模型进一步放大威胁,因为 Hunyuan3D、TRELLIS 和 Stable Fast 3D 给技术用户提供了可嵌入内部工具的低成本替代方案。大型科技公司在模拟、世界模型和物理 AI 上的工作今天更间接,但如果 OpenAI、Google、NVIDIA、Adobe 或 Autodesk 把分发转成默认 3D 生成功能,威胁可能变成生存级。尽调任务因此必须基于基准测试:用同一组提示词横向测试 Meshy、Rodin、Tripo、Spline 和开放模型,再在绑定、编辑、打印和引擎导入后给可用网格打分,而不是只看截图。[CP025, CP026, CP027, CP028, CP033, CP034]

4.2 ARR、使用量与收入质量证据

最强的收入证据是 Meshy 在 GDC 2026 官方披露的 $30 million ARR 里程碑,以及 ARR 同比增长约 12x 的表述。该披露有力,因为它给出当前运行收入锚点;但它也未经审计且不完整。公开记录存在一处重大矛盾:36Kr Europe 标题称 ARR 超过 $300 million,而 Meshy 自己的 GDC 公告写的是 $30 million。本章把 $300 million 数字视为反向、低置信度离群值,并使用 $30 million 作为基准投资输入。使用量指标强化了增长故事——注册用户超过 1200 万、已生成模型超过 1 亿——但这些只是漏斗顶部或工作负载代理指标。它们不能揭示付费账户、免费转付费、积分消耗结构、企业 ACV、流失率或收入确认政策。[CI007, CI008, CI009, CI010, CI011, CI012]

4.3 变现机制与标价

Meshy 通过免费增值自助漏斗、付费订阅、企业方案和 API 用量变现。官方定价列出带月度积分的 Free 计划、每月 $20、$60 和 $100 的付费层级,以及定制 Enterprise 包装。文档说明积分用于生成工作流,API 页面则表示 API 使用需要 Pro 或更高层级。这支持一个合理组合:席位订阅收入、更高价值企业合同,以及基于用量的 API 或积分变现。限制在于,公开标价不是实际成交价。它几乎不说明折扣、年度合同、企业最低消费、总收入留存、付费席位扩张,或生成模型量究竟落在免费队列还是付费队列。因此,变现模型真实且可见,但收入结构和收入质量仍只能靠私有证据尽调。[CI014, CI015, CI016, CI017, CI018, CI019]

4.4 单位经济、烧钱与免费增值风险

财务反向解读是透明度不足,而不是没有牵引力。已审阅公开来源没有披露毛利率、CAC、回本周期、NRR、GRR、月度烧钱、资金跑道或付费客户数。相比低算力 SaaS,这些遗漏对 Meshy 更重要,因为 AI 3D 生成可能承担有意义的推理、模型训练和基础设施成本;免费增值产品也可能累积亮眼用户数和模型数,却没有相称的付费留存。订阅基准来源也强调,经常性收入质量取决于留存、扩张和订户行为,而 Meshy 没有公开任何一项。投资人因此应拆开三层:官方牵引力、可观察标价,以及拿不到的私有经济性。必要尽调路径是搭一座队列级收入桥,从注册用户到付费账户再到留存 ARR,并附上工作流层面的毛利率和云成本。[CI024, CI025, CI026, CI027, CI032, CI033]

4.5 估值基准与财务结论

以基准 $30 million ARR 输入计算,Meshy 的 $1.5 billion 估值约等于 50x ARR。只有当官方 12x 增长、企业采用、模型质量优势和全球扩张能转化为持久、高毛利经常性收入时,这一倍数才站得住。相对普通 SaaS 倍数基准,它偏贵;不过 AI 原生软件框架会为异常增长和可防守性给出高得多的倍数。互相冲突的 $300 million ARR 标题会导出完全不同的估值图景,但其可靠性不足以用于投资定价。因此,财务结论是「有前景,但不能仅凭公开数据下判断」:Series B 后资本充足性大幅改善,收入引擎也可见;但价值的关键决定项——留存、付费转化、毛利率、烧钱和收入结构——仍是私有信息。下一步应发起数据室请求,而不是只争论价格。[CI029, CI030, CI031, CI032, CI033, CI037]

5.1 产品面与工作流适配

Meshy 的产品面更应被理解为快速 3D 资产创作工作流,而不是单一模型端点。官方页面和帮助中心支持一个覆盖文本生成 3D、图像生成 3D、AI 贴图、绑定和动画、重网格控制、Meshy 3D Agent、面向 3D 打印的 Auto Split,以及 API 访问的目录。当前最强适配点是构思和原型:创作者从提示词或参考图像出发,按 Meshy 页面说法在一分钟内生成预览,细化或贴图后,再移入游戏、DCC、Web、AR 或打印工作流。尽调角度因此必须按模块拆开。文本和图像生成在公开界面上看起来成熟;Meshy Agent 和 Meshy Labs 更像探索;Auto Split 是打印工作流中有价值的补偿控制,而不是原始输出永远干净的证明。[CE001, CE002, CE003, CE004, CE011, CE024]

5.2 架构、API 与生成管线

公开证据暴露了具体运营管线,但模型内部仍是私有黑箱。Meshy 记录了文本生成 3D、图像生成 3D、多图、重新贴图、重网格、绑定、动画、webhooks、余额和定价端点。技术模式是异步的:创建生成或后处理任务,检查输出和任务状态,用 webhooks 接收状态更新,并监控操作积分余额。从这些文档推断出的产品管线是输入 → 预览 → 细化 → 贴图 → 重网格 → 绑定或动画 → 导出。公开可见的最强技术控制包括 PBR 贴图支持、智能拓扑与面数控制,以及动画输出格式。同样重要的是未公开部分:在已审阅来源中,Meshy 没有披露模型架构、训练语料构成、基准测试方法或可重复性统计。[CE006, CE015, CE016, CE017, CE018, CE019]

5.4 性能、质量与局限

质量案例由强烈的第一方速度主张和有意义的独立提示混合而成。Meshy 声称文本生成 3D 和图像生成 3D 工作流低于一分钟,Auto Split 结果约 40 秒,动画工作流可在数分钟内从上传走到动画角色。这些主张支撑了清晰的原型生产率命题。不过,There’s An AI For That 提示,多数生成模型按生成结果本身并非打印就绪,因为它们可能超过构建板、需要颜色分离,或包含开放网格表面。Costbench 另行报告了重试复现相同错误时与积分相关的挫败感。这些反向来源并不否定 Meshy 的效用,但会改变投资判断姿态:生成资产应被视为快速草稿,投产前仍需拓扑、可打印性和材料 QA。[CE003, CE004, CE008, CE024, CE025, CE026]

6.2 具名客户与量化工作流结果

最强客户证明不是客户标识数量,而是具名引用和量化工作流结果同时出现。Meshy 自己的客户页列出 Stratton Studios、Thorns Tavern 和 Jupiter;HackerNoon 生产文章又加入 37 Interactive Entertainment,并给出更细的生产机制。Jupiter 是最干净的量化案例,因为 Meshy 页面和生产文章都指向从一周压到两小时的工作流变化,报道称生产时间减少 98%。Thorns Tavern 的战略意义不同:Meshy API 被描述为嵌入一个面向消费者的定制微缩模型管线,把建模时间从一到两周压到分钟级,并把单模型成本削减 80%。这些案例支持真实工作流价值,但仍是供应商可见引用,而非独立审计的续约或收入承诺。[CU002, CU003, CU004, CU005, CU006, CU007]

7.4 知识产权、版权与监管风险

法律暴露是本章的标准反向来源领域。Meshy 的政策描述了付费用户输出所有权、企业训练数据保护、美国境内 AWS 存储和安全认证,改善了客户叙事。不过,2026 年 AI 版权法仍不稳定:公开追踪器列出活跃训练数据诉讼,Anthropic/Bartz 和解创造了一个大型金额基准,同时保留了合法训练使用与涉嫌盗版获取之间的重要区分。Meshy 的 3D 领域又增加了额外不确定性,因为输入和输出可能包含受版权保护的角色、游戏资产、工业设计、扫描件和用户提供参考图。最重要的缓释不是泛泛的条款语言,而是可审计的训练数据来源、企业赔偿保障范围、下架处理,以及客户或上传资产不会在合同许可之外被使用的证明。[CR013, CR014, CR015, CR016, CR029, CR030]

8.3 情景与敏感性分析

情景视角能看清最新价格埋进了多少执行假设。熊案假设 ARR 翻倍至约 $60 million, 但转化或利润率担忧浮出水面后,退出倍数压缩到 12x;结果价值约 $0.7 billion, 会让 Series B 价格显得昂贵。基准案假设 ARR 达到约 $120 million,并以 25x 退出, 产生约 $3.0 billion 价值,摊薄前具备合理的风险投资回报。牛案要求 Meshy 成为持久的 AI-3D 工作流层,ARR 达到约 $250 million,并守住 35x 的溢价倍数,带来约 $8.8 billion 价值。上述情景刻意让倍数随收入规模扩大而压缩,因为今天的 50x 依赖异常增长。因此, 实际承销问题不是 Meshy 好不好,而是多大的价格纪律能补偿仍未公开的经营经济性。[CV036, CV037, CV038, CV039, CV045, CV046]
